Mutilated Body Found in Bangeshwar River Sparks Panic in Ghoshpara

Pratapgarh, Tripura:
Panic gripped the Ghoshpara area of Pratapgarh on Tuesday morning after a badly decomposed and mutilated body of an unidentified person was discovered floating in the Bangeshwar River.

Local residents, alarmed by a foul smell, traced it to the riverbank where they spotted the corpse and immediately informed the police. Upon arrival, police found the body in a severely damaged state, with several limbs detached.

Initial observations suggest the death occurred several days ago, given the extent of decomposition and the overpowering stench. Interestingly, locals claim there was no noticeable odor until this morning, indicating the body might have surfaced recently.

Police have launched an investigation to determine the identity of the deceased and the cause of death.
